As a Supplier Product Quality Manager, you will be responsible for ensuring the quality of purchased components throughout the procurement and product lifecycle. Ensure the quality of purchased parts within the procurement process, guaranteeing compliance with defined quality requirements Secure product quality from initial sampling through to series production Approve components within sampling processes (e.g., PPAP) Manage and follow up on supplier complaints (e.g., using 8D methodology) Initiate and track improvement measures to sustainably enhance supplier and process quality Collaborate closely with Purchasing, Engineering, Production, and Logistics to ensure supplier product quality Support quality assurance activities for new components and product launches Monitor quality KPIs (e.g., PPM, complaint rates) and derive targeted actions Drive continuous improvement (CIP) across the supply chain Support Product Lifecycle Management (PLM) and ensure quality throughout the entire product lifecycle Education Bachelor's or Master's degree in Engineering, Industrial Engineering, Supply Chain Management, or a related field
